The online news outlet that swiped the Washington Post's political editor and one of its top political reporters last week says it has more thieving to announce. Fred Ryan, president of Allbritton Communications, which owns the yet-to-be-named, yet-to-be-unveiled website, says new hires will be announced this week and that ­they're just as "stellar" as former Post stars John Harris and Jim VandeHei. "Our model is to have world-class political reporters who have established their own franchises," Ryan says, vowing to build "the ultimate political reporting website." The site is part of a multiplatform news service that includes The Capitol Leader, a beltway newspaper set to begin publication in January.

–Dan Gilgoff
